Alexandra Cooper - born August 21, 1994, in Newtown Pennsylvania Cooper is the daughter of Bryan Cooper, and Laurie Cooper. Her father was a hockey player who played at the University of Wisconsin. Cooper's athleticism was noted by coaches from Boston University, who offered the athlete a scholarship to play sports. Cooper, who accepted the Boston University scholarship offer, was a soccer player for the Boston University Division-1's Women's Team throughout her college years. She also earned All-Prep First Team as well as All-Area First Team distinctions in junior and a senior. But, it wasn't the sole factor Cooper excelled in. When she was in college Cooper began to be fascinated by media and the entertainment industry. She made the decision to go after a job in the media and entertainment industries. She received her bachelor's degree in film and tv at Boston University.
